    Are you by any chance using the 0.6 Oculus runtime? If so, please download the 0.5.1 runtime from the Oculus website, which is the one vorpX 0.8.1 is compiled with. 0.6 seems to have some odd issues.

    Please also make sure to set all games to 1920×1080 (DK2 native res) before starting them with vorpX.

    Please take a look at the DK2 Setup Guide in the vorpX help. It explains two possible ways to get the games to the Rift. Make sure to follow all steps mentioned there.

    Here’s the short version. Please still read the guides in the help, they all contain important information.

    You have two options to use vorpX:

    A. The convenient one (works with most games)

    1. Set the Rift DK2 to “Extend Desktop to HMD”
    2. Use the Rift DK2 as SECONDARY monitor in Windows
    3. Set the Rift DK2 to “Portrait” mode in Windows
    (might be “Landscape flipped” in Windows 8)
    4. Set vorpX to “Show on DK2″ display wise in the vorpX config app.

    B. The compatible one

    1. Set the Rift DK2 to “Extend Desktop to HMD”
    2. Use the Rift DK2 as PRIMARY monitor in Windows
    3. Set the Rift DK2 to “Portrait” mode in Windows
    (might be “Landscape flipped” in Windows 8)
    4. Set vorpX to “Use system settings” display wise in the vorpX config app.
